Windows PowerShell を使用して、マップされていないクロール対象プロパティを識別する (FAST Search Server 2010 for SharePoint)
適用先: FAST Search Server 2010
トピックの最終更新日: 2016-11-29
すべての新しいクロール対象プロパティに自動的に管理プロパティ マッピングが割り当てられ、検索に使用できるようになるわけではありません。カテゴリの MapToContents プロパティが $false に設定されている場合は、そのカテゴリで検出されたすべての新しいクロール対象プロパティは既定のフルテキスト インデックスにマップされません。マップされていない新しいクロール対象プロパティを検索するには、以下の手順を使用します。
次の最小要件を満たしていることを確認します。FAST Search Server 2010 for SharePoint がインストールされているコンピューターの FASTSearchAdministrators ローカル グループのメンバーであること。
[スタート] メニューの [すべてのプログラム] をクリックします。
[Microsoft FAST Search Server 2010 for SharePoint] をクリックします。
[Microsoft FAST Search Server 2010 for SharePoint shell] をクリックします。
Windows PowerShell のコマンド プロンプトで、次のコマンドを入力してすべてのカテゴリを表示します。
Get-FASTSearchMetadataCategory >> CrawledPropertyCount DiscoverNewProperties MapToContents Name >> 133 True True SharePoint >> 15 True True Mail >> 25 True True Office >> 54 True True Basic >> 52 True True Web >> 15 True True OutsideIn >> 10 False False MESG Lingustics >> 10 True False Enterprise Crawler >> 3 False False Format Information >> 7 True False Managed Metadata >> 0 True True JDBC >> 19 True True Lotus Notes >> 0 True False People >> 3 True False Notes >> 0 True True Business Data >> 1 False False FAST Search Connector
カテゴリを取得します。
$category = Get-FASTSearchMetadataCategory -Name "<CategoryName>"
ここで、
- <CategoryName> は、マップされていないクロール対象プロパティを表示するカテゴリの名前 (Notes など) です。
このカテゴリに含まれる、マップされていないクロール対象プロパティを取得します。
$unmappedCPs = $category.GetUnmappedCrawledProperties()
一覧を表示します。
$unmappedCPs